AAPEX 2018 Session to Address Career Paths for Auto Technicians

July 26, 2018
The National Automotive Service Task Force (NASTF), with an alliance of aftermarket organizations and industry support, will lead a general session at AAPEX called "Automotive Career Pathways: The Road to Great Technicians."
July 26, 2018—The Service Professionals General Session at AAPEX 2018 will tackle an important industry issue: building rewarding careers for automotive technicians and ensuring they have the skills to repair vehicles equipped with new technology, regardless of where they are employed in the automotive aftermarket.

AAPEX represents the $740 billion global automotive aftermarket industry and will take place Tuesday, Oct. 30 through Thursday, Nov. 1, at the Sands Expo in Las Vegas.

The National Automotive Service Task Force (NASTF), with an alliance of aftermarket organizations and industry support, is leading the general session, Automotive Career Pathways: The Road to Great Technicians. The session will help identify career paths for current and future technicians and how students, parents, instructors and shop owners all play a role in career development. It will look at establishing a curriculum to ensure that technicians are uniformly trained and certified for their milestones of achievement, and ultimately, that they choose to stay in the automotive aftermarket industry.

Panelists include Donny Seyfer, executive officer and shop owner, NASTF; Chris Chesney, senior director of customer training, Carquest Technical Institute; and Kyle Holt, president, S/P2. Carm Capriotto, podcast host, Remarkable Results Radio Podcast, will moderate the general session, which will take place Nov. 1, from 2 p.m. to 3:30 p.m. (PDT), at the Venetian in Las Vegas.
